Kushida leaving New Japan

Kushida, one of New Japan’s top junior heavyweights, will have his last match with the promotion at the end of this month and it will be a title shot against Hiroshi Tanahashi.

It is unclear what lies in Kushida’s future with Dave Meltzer reporting that WWE are interested. Kushida also mentioned in his farewell press-conference that his body is tired from all the traveling between NJPW and ROH, so staying with just Ring of Honor is an option. 

Another one is becoming a Japanese journeyman, able to occasionally wrestle in all the promotions he wants, without being exclusive to any. 

Kushida mentioned that he has little time left in wrestling, being 36, and wants to complete all his dream matches before he retires.
